Effect of phlorotannins from Sargassum thunbergii on blood lipids regulation in mice with high-fat diet

摘要

On the basis of activity screening on blood lipid regulation by animal study, we chose high molecular weight phlorotannins from Sargassum thunbergii (HMPs) as a drug to explore the regulating mechanism. The results showed that HMPs could significantly decrease TC and TG levels (p  0.05), and very significantly decrease LDL-C level (p  0.01). Results of a hypocholesterolemic mechanism study showed that HMPs could obviously increase liver LDL-R level (p  0.05), but the fact that they failed to block the synthesis of HMG-CoA reductase excludes a relevant influence on cellular cholesterol biosynthesis.
